Tomlin & Wagner to Produce MY TRIP DOWN THE PINK CARPET Off-Broadway
by Gabrielle Sierra
- Feb 16, 2010
Lily Tomlin and Jane Wagner will help make Times Square a little pinker - and all of New York City, in fact - when they present actor Leslie Jordan in his acclaimed solo show, My Trip Down The Pink Carpet, at the Midtown Theater (163 West 46th Street) this Spring.

Lily Tomlin Gets 'Intimate' at New Dixon Place, 11/23
by BWW News Desk
- Nov 23, 2009
Lily Tomlin, one of the best-loved women in America, will bring her An Evening of Classic Lily Tomlin to Dixon Place in downtown Manhattan for one night only, November 23, in a special benefit performance. An Evening of Classic Lily Tomlin features the greatest hits of the Emmy- and Tony-winning, Oscar-nominated star with a gallery of her beloved characters. The evening, hosted by the comedian Reno (Rebel Without a Pause, Reno Finds Her Mom, Reno in Rage and Rehab), will begin at 8pm.

'Search For Signs of Intelligent Life' at Balagan Theatre
by Jay Irwin
- Aug 10, 2009
Balagan Theatre opens it's new 10 show season with Jane Wagner's brilliant one woman show, 'The Search For Signs of Intelligent Life In The Universe'. In the hands of a lesser actress, the production could be simply an imitation of the superb performance of the original star Lily Tomlin, who won a Tony award in 1986 for the show. But Balagan's Terri Weagant shows she is more than up to the task.

Hourglass Group Presents 'Frequency Hopping' 6/5
by BWW News Desk
- May 7, 2008
Hourglass Group, producers of Beebo Brinker Chronicles (2008 GLAAD Media Award) and Trouble in Paradise (2007 Obie), announce the World Premiere of Elyse Singer's FREQUENCY HOPPING at 3LD Art & Technology Center. Winner of the 2007 STAGE International Script Competition, FREQUENCY HOPPING is a multidisciplinary play based on the 1940 collaboration between glamorous Hollywood star Hedy Lamarr (1914-2000) and composer George Antheil (1900-1959) on a secret communication system. Opening is set for June 5.
